Understanding ISO 27001:2013:

ISO 27001:2013 is an international standard that outlines the requirements for establishing, implementing, maintaining, and continually improving an Information Security Management System (ISMS). The goal is to ensure the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of information within an organization. The Certification Process:

1. Commitment from Leadership — Achieving certification for any management system requires unwavering commitment from Seegrid’s top leadership. Our ISO 27001 journey began with the endorsement of information security being a critical business objective and aligning it with our overall corporate strategy.

2. Gap Analysis — Conducting a thorough gap analysis was the next crucial step. This involved assessing our existing information security practices against the ISO 27001 requirements and identifying the gaps which then allowed us to create our roadmap for implementation.

3. Development of the ISMS — The heart of ISO 27001 is the ISMS. We dedicated ourselves to the development and implementation of policies, procedures, and controls to address the identified gaps to guarantee effective management of information security risks.

4. Training and Awareness — Achieving certification is not just about meeting technical requirements though; it also involves creating a security-aware culture among all Seegrid employees. Proper completion of training sessions, awareness programs, and online courses are mandatory steps we have taken to make certain that every team member fully understands their role in maintaining information security within the organization.

5. Risk Assessment and Treatment — A comprehensive risk assessment was conducted to identify potential threats and vulnerabilities. This formed the basis for implementing risk treatment plans to help mitigate or eliminate identified risks.

6. Internal Audits — Internal audits were completed to evaluate the effectiveness of our implemented ISMS. These audits provided insight into areas that required further improvement and strengthened ongoing compliance with ISO 27001:2013 requirements.

7. Registration Audit — The final step in the process involved a registration audit conducted by an accredited third-party certification body. This audit rigorously assessed our ISMS against ISO 27001:2013 requirements. Successful completion resulted in the audit body recommending Seegrid’s ISMS be registered with ANSI National Accreditation Board (ANAB), the registration body in North America, on December 13, 2023.
